The Port of Weston Harbour Revision Order 2008

Byelaws, etc.

6.—(1) The Company may make byelaws for the Port for the purposes mentioned in section 83 of the Harbours, Docks and Clauses Act 1847(1), and that section is hereby incorporated in this order.

(2) On and from the operative date any byelaw, regulation, licence or consent made, issued or granted by BW in relation to the Port and in force immediately before that date shall, notwithstanding the making of this Order, continue in force and be deemed to have been made, issued or granted by the Company.

(3) Subsections (3), (4), (5) to (8) and (11) of section 236 and section 238 of the Local Government Act 1972(a) (which relate to the procedure for making, and evidence of, byelaws) shall apply to any byelaws made by the Company by virtue of this article as if the Company were a local authority and the secretary of the Company were a proper officer of a local authority; but, subject to paragraph (4), the Secretary of State may confirm the byelaws with such modifications as she thinks fit.

(4) Where the Secretary of State proposes to make a modification which appears to her to be substantial, she shall inform the Company and require it to take any steps she considers necessary for informing persons likely to be concerned with the modification, and shall not confirm the byelaws until such period has elapsed as she thinks reasonable for consideration of, and comment upon, the proposed modification by the Company and by other persons who have been informed of it.
